What a timeframe actually means

The timeframe answers “at which scale do you want this to be true?” A setup that looks strong on a 15-minute chart may be a small bounce in the middle of a falling daily trend. Both readings are correct; they answer different questions.

TimeframeTypical holdSuited to
15 min · 1 hourHoursIntraday trading, reaction at a level
2 hour · 4 hourA few daysSwing trading — the most balanced choice for most people
1 dayWeeksPosition trading, trend following
1 week · 1 monthMonthsLong-term accumulation, the big picture

God's Eye: five timeframes, one call

Most setups that look strong on a single timeframe fall apart once you look at the one above it. God's Eye scans five timeframes together and measures how much they agree. When all five point the same way, that is far stronger than the same signal seen on one timeframe alone.

Low agreement is not a defect — it is information. “Short term up, medium term down” tells you the setup is short-lived and that you should shrink the target accordingly.

How Fibonacci levels are drawn

Fibonacci levels are measured from the last swing leg, not from a fixed window: the move between two pivots (shown as a dashed line) defines the 0% and 100% ends, and the ratios in between give the retracement levels. If the leg is up, the retracement is measured down from the high; if it is down, up from the low — which is why 38.2% sometimes sits above 61.8% and sometimes below. That is correct: the measuring direction follows the leg.

Volume is not a single number

A bar's volume is split between buyers and sellers according to where the close sits inside the candle range. That makes the real question answerable: is the advance backed by buying, or is it drifting up on seller volume? When cumulative delta diverges from price, that is a sign of distribution or accumulation — if price makes a new high but buying power does not, the advance is hollowing out.

The same calculation yields money-memory zones: the bars with the highest buy and highest sell volume in the lookback window. That bar's price range is drawn as a box; price returning there is expected to react.

Channels, wedges, triangles

Some patterns are not a single event but a GEOMETRY that price is squeezed inside. Two trendlines are drawn — one through the highs, one through the lows — and the shape’s name follows from the slope of those two lines and how the gap between them changes. Both lines in the same direction with a constant gap is a channel; same direction with a narrowing gap is a wedge; one flat and one sloped is a triangle.

Directional claims belong only to CONTRACTING shapes: rising wedge bearish, falling wedge bullish, ascending triangle bullish, descending triangle bearish. We do not paste the same label on their expanding siblings — there the information is volatility, not direction, and the stop should be widened accordingly. A symmetrical triangle carries no direction either: it is a coiled spring, and the energy releases whichever way it breaks.

A break is confirmed by a CLOSE, not a wick; a candle that pierces the line and comes back is not a break. If the break has gone stale (more than a few bars old) the shape is not mentioned at all — it is history, not evidence.

Structure breaks and order blocks

What we call “structure” is the chain of swing highs and lows. When that chain flips — when a new low runs clearly below the prior low, or a new high clearly above the prior high — structure has broken. “Clearly” is a measured thing here: the move must travel a third of the broken leg beyond the level. Without that buffer, structure flips on every bit of noise and means nothing.

The last opposite candle before the breaking move is drawn as an “order block”: the last down candle before an upward break, the last up candle before a downward break. The assumption is that this is where the large order was left, so if price returns there the same side is tested again. Zones left behind by the previous leg that have switched sides are marked separately as “breakers” — former resistance turned support, or the reverse.
